Wildland-Urban Interface

This article investigates social learning and transformative learning in three case studies (Minnesota, Wisconsin and Florida) of Community Wildfire Protection Planning (CWPP). It is based on in-depth interviews and document analysis. It presents recommendations such as collaborative context and process in social learning development.
